Αποκτήστε το μοναδικό αναγνωριστικό του φύλλου εργασίας
Εισαγωγή
Στον σημερινό κόσμο που βασίζεται σε δεδομένα, η αποτελεσματική διαχείριση των υπολογιστικών φύλλων είναι απαραίτητη. Εάν εμβαθύνετε στη δυναμική σφαίρα του προγραμματισμού .NET, ο απρόσκοπτος χειρισμός των αρχείων Excel μπορεί να αναβαθμίσει σημαντικά τις εφαρμογές σας. Ένα εξαιρετικό χαρακτηριστικό που προσφέρεται από τη βιβλιοθήκη Aspose.Cells για .NET είναι η δυνατότητα ανάκτησης μοναδικών αναγνωριστικών για φύλλα εργασίας. Με αυτή τη δυνατότητα, μπορείτε να παρακολουθείτε και να διαχειρίζεστε μεμονωμένα φύλλα με ευκολία. Σε αυτόν τον οδηγό, θα εξερευνήσουμε βήμα προς βήμα πώς να ανακτήσετε το μοναδικό αναγνωριστικό ενός φύλλου εργασίας. Είτε είστε έμπειρος προγραμματιστής είτε απλά βρέχετε τα πόδια σας με το .NET, αυτό το σεμινάριο έχει σχεδιαστεί για εσάς!
Προαπαιτούμενα
Προτού βουτήξουμε στην κωδικοποίηση nitty-gritty, ας καλύψουμε τι θα χρειαστείτε για να ξεκινήσετε σε αυτό το διασκεδαστικό και εκπαιδευτικό ταξίδι.
1. Aspose.Cells Library
Πρώτα και κύρια, θα χρειαστείτε τη βιβλιοθήκη Aspose.Cells. Είναι ένα ισχυρό εργαλείο που επιτρέπει σε εφαρμογές .NET να δημιουργούν, να χειρίζονται και να διαχειρίζονται αρχεία Excel δυναμικά.
- Λήψη Aspose.Cells: Μεταβείτε στον παρακάτω σύνδεσμο για λήψη της βιβλιοθήκης:Aspose.Cells για .NET.
2. Περιβάλλον Ανάπτυξης .NET
Βεβαιωθείτε ότι έχετε δημιουργήσει ένα περιβάλλον ανάπτυξης. Το Visual Studio είναι μια δημοφιλής επιλογή και μπορείτε να το χρησιμοποιήσετε για να δημιουργήσετε εύκολα ένα νέο έργο C#.
3. Βασικές Γνώσεις Προγραμματισμού
Τέλος, μια θεμελιώδης κατανόηση της C# και των γενικών εννοιών προγραμματισμού θα σας βοηθήσει να πλοηγηθείτε ομαλά σε αυτό το σεμινάριο. Μην ανησυχείτε εάν αισθάνεστε αβέβαιοι. θα το πάμε αργά και θα τα εξηγήσουμε όλα λεπτομερώς.
Εισαγωγή πακέτων
Για να ξεκινήσετε να αξιοποιείτε τη δύναμη του Aspose.Cells, θα χρειαστεί να εισαγάγετε τα απαραίτητα πακέτα στο έργο σας. Δείτε πώς μπορείτε να το κάνετε αυτό:
Δημιουργία Νέου Έργου
Ανοίξτε το Visual Studio, δημιουργήστε ένα νέο έργο εφαρμογής Κονσόλας και ονομάστε το με κάποιο νόημα, όπως “UniqueWorksheetIdDemo”.
Προσθήκη αναφοράς Aspose.Cells
Αφού ρυθμίσετε το έργο σας, προσθέστε μια αναφορά στο Aspose.Cells DLL. Μπορείτε να το κάνετε αυτό μέσω του NuGet Package Manager:
- Κάντε δεξί κλικ στο έργο σας στην Εξερεύνηση λύσεων.
- Επιλέξτε “Διαχείριση πακέτων NuGet…”.
- Αναζητήστε το “Aspose.Cells” και εγκαταστήστε την πιο πρόσφατη έκδοση.
Εισαγάγετε τον Απαιτούμενο χώρο ονομάτων
Στο αρχείο σας C#, βεβαιωθείτε ότι έχετε συμπεριλάβει τα ακόλουθα χρησιμοποιώντας την οδηγία στην κορυφή:
using System;
Και κάπως έτσι, είστε έτοιμοι να χρησιμοποιήσετε τις δυνατότητες Aspose.Cells!
Τώρα που βάλαμε τη σκηνή, ας μπούμε στο διασκεδαστικό κομμάτι! Θα χωρίσουμε τη διαδικασία σε μικρά, διαχειρίσιμα βήματα.
Βήμα 1: Ορίστε τον Κατάλογο προέλευσης
Πριν φορτώσετε οποιοδήποτε αρχείο, πρέπει να προσδιορίσετε πού βρίσκεται το αρχείο Excel. Αντικαθιστώ"Your Document Directory"
με την πραγματική διαδρομή όπου είναι αποθηκευμένο το αρχείο σας Excel (Book1.xlsx).
Προσθέστε τον ακόλουθο κώδικα στην κύρια μέθοδο:
// Κατάλογος πηγής
string sourceDir = "Your Document Directory";
Αυτή η γραμμή δημιουργεί μια μεταβλητή συμβολοσειράςsourceDir
που δείχνει τη θέση του αρχείου σας Excel. Βεβαιωθείτε ότι η διαδρομή είναι σωστή. Διαφορετικά, το πρόγραμμα δεν θα βρει το αρχείο σας!
Βήμα 2: Φορτώστε το αρχείο Excel
Στη συνέχεια, ας φορτώσουμε το βιβλίο εργασίας του Excel που περιέχει τα φύλλα εργασίας σας. Δείτε πώς να το κάνετε αυτό:
// Φορτώστε το αρχείο προέλευσης Excel
Workbook workbook = new Workbook(sourceDir + "Book1.xlsx");
ΟWorkbook
Η κλάση στο Aspose.Cells αντιπροσωπεύει το αρχείο Excel. Όταν δημιουργούμε μια νέα παρουσία τουWorkbook
και περάστε το στη διαδρομή του αρχείου, διαβάζει το αρχείο Excel και το προετοιμάζει για χειρισμό.
Βήμα 3: Πρόσβαση σε ένα συγκεκριμένο φύλλο εργασίας
Τώρα ήρθε η ώρα να αποκτήσετε πρόσβαση στο φύλλο εργασίας με το οποίο θέλετε να εργαστείτε. Ας υποθέσουμε ότι θέλετε το πρώτο φύλλο εργασίας (ευρετήριο 0) στο βιβλίο εργασίας σας.
// Πρόσβαση στο πρώτο φύλλο εργασίας
Worksheet worksheet = workbook.Worksheets[0];
Με τη χρήσηworkbook.Worksheets[0]
, ανακτάτε το πρώτο φύλλο εργασίας στο βιβλίο εργασίας. Η συλλογή Φύλλα εργασίας βασίζεται στο μηδέν, οπότε ξεκινάτε να μετράτε από το 0.
Βήμα 4: Ανάκτηση του μοναδικού αναγνωριστικού
Έχοντας το φύλλο εργασίας στα χέρια σας, ήρθε η ώρα να λάβετε το μοναδικό αναγνωριστικό του. Αυτό το αναγνωριστικό είναι ένας εύχρηστος τρόπος αναφοράς στο συγκεκριμένο φύλλο εργασίας αργότερα.
// Εκτύπωση Μοναδικού Κωδ
Console.WriteLine("Unique Id: " + worksheet.UniqueId);
ΟUniqueId
ιδιοκτησία τουWorksheet
Η κλάση διατηρεί το μοναδικό αναγνωριστικό για αυτό το φύλλο. Εκτυπώνοντάς το στην κονσόλα, μπορείτε να δείτε το αναγνωριστικό και να επαληθεύσετε ότι λειτουργεί σωστά.
Σύναψη
Ορίστε το! Έχουμε κάνει κάθε βήμα που απαιτείται για να λάβουμε το μοναδικό αναγνωριστικό ενός φύλλου εργασίας χρησιμοποιώντας το Aspose.Cells για .NET. Αρκετά τακτοποιημένο, σωστά; Αυτή η μικρή δυνατότητα μπορεί να σας βοηθήσει να διαχειριστείτε και να παρακολουθείτε φύλλα εργασίας σε μεγάλα αρχεία Excel, κάνοντας τις εφαρμογές σας πολύ πιο ισχυρές. Θυμηθείτε, η πρακτική κάνει τέλεια. Επομένως, μη διστάσετε να πειραματιστείτε με άλλες λειτουργίες που προσφέρει η βιβλιοθήκη Aspose.Cells!
Συχνές ερωτήσεις
Τι είναι το Aspose.Cells;
Το Aspose.Cells είναι μια βιβλιοθήκη .NET που επιτρέπει στους προγραμματιστές να διαβάζουν, να γράφουν και να χειρίζονται αρχεία Excel χωρίς να χρειάζονται Microsoft Excel.
Πώς μπορώ να εγκαταστήσω το Aspose.Cells;
Μπορείτε να το εγκαταστήσετε χρησιμοποιώντας το NuGet Package Manager στο Visual Studio. Απλώς αναζητήστε το “Aspose.Cells” και κάντε κλικ στην εγκατάσταση.
Μπορώ να χρησιμοποιήσω το Aspose.Cells χωρίς Microsoft Excel;
Απολύτως! Το Aspose.Cells λειτουργεί ανεξάρτητα και δεν απαιτεί την εγκατάσταση του Excel στον υπολογιστή σας.
Τι είδους αρχεία μπορώ να χειριστώ με το Aspose.Cells;
Μπορείτε να εργαστείτε με διάφορες μορφές Excel, συμπεριλαμβανομένων των XLSX, XLS, CSV και άλλων.
Υπάρχει διαθέσιμη δωρεάν δοκιμή για το Aspose.Cells;
Ναί! Μπορείτε να το δοκιμάσετε δωρεάν πριν αγοράσετε μια άδεια. Δείτε τη δωρεάν δοκιμήεδώ.